The author reveals the enormous changes in society that have transformed the rules for locating and retaining good employees. Examines how global competition, ethical considerations and economic conditions impact on the hiring process. Discusses the significance of salary, promotions, bonuses and motivation in order to keep excellent workers. Features tips for dealing with problem employees including how to spot losers and ``shirkaholics,'' dealing with ``time theft,'' recognizing discontentment and firing responsibly.
